// REMINDER_WINDOW_HOURS controls how far ahead the Willowmere clinic
// reminder job scans for appointments. We send at most one reminder per
// appointment per window; shrinking this below 24 risks double-sends when
// the nightly sweep and the morning sweep overlap. If patients report
// duplicate texts, check the dedupe ledger before touching this value.
// Any change must ship with the windowing migration. The build token this
// constant was last validated against appears below.

session token of kahog-bahif = htk9_f63daec35

Context: Ardenfell line margins slipped three points over two quarters. Drivers: input steel costs, aggressive discounting at the Westmoor branch, and a stale price book. Proposal: uplift list prices four percent, tighten discount authority to regional level, sunset the two lowest-margin SKUs. Risk: volume loss at Halverton accounts, estimated under two percent. Decision requested at Thursday's review. Modelling assumptions are in the appendix pack. The commercial reasoning leadership wants kept close is noted directly below.

board note of tajop-yajof: The finance team signed off on a budget of $77.6 million for Project Pramir.

The committee reviewed the proposed hiring freeze in the Fieldworks division. Rationale: divisional revenue is tracking 12% under plan, and open requisitions would add cost without near-term return. Resolved: all Fieldworks hiring paused for two quarters, excepting two safety-critical roles, subject to CFO sign-off. HR to communicate to affected managers Monday; no external announcement. Impact on the Ostrel project timeline to be assessed and reported at the next meeting. The following note is recorded in confidence for the board.

internal memo for tagep-kahif: Aldathek Partners plans to raise the Rusdor list price by 49.5 percent in August. The pricing group signed off on a budget of $301.0 million for Project Sorix. The renewal with Holirox Systems closes at $56.0 million a year, 35.7 percent below the last contract. Project Briix slips by one quarter because of the staffing delay.